IT systems are the essential tools that allow any sizeable modern company to trade. A business's ability to realise the full value of these technology assets when it is sold or floated depends significantly on how easy they are to transfer. Adopting best practice will help to maximise their value and avoid future transferability problems.
Although there are many reasons why a company may wish to transfer its technology assets, in situations of group ownership the main factors can generally be put into two categories: intra-group transfers and extra-group transfers.
